I have a look book and now im doing a personal choice look book. Im going to photograph and catalogue everything i actually own so that i can piece together outfits better and compare my wardrobe to things id like to buy from look book. They should work as a pair. Also i'll know what i have and not forget anything! It'll take a while but itll be worth it in the end. Does any one do this or something similar already?
